Definition
Opened or spread out something that was rolled or folded, like a flag, sail, or banner. Often describes the act of making something visible and extended.

Listen in Context
The flag was unfurled in the morning breeze.
She unfurled the map on the table.
The sails were unfurled before the ship left the harbor.
As soon as the music started, the dancers unfurled their ribbons.
